znf365 cDNA ORF clone, Kryptolebias marmoratus(mangrove rivulus)

The following znf365 gene cDNA ORF clone sequences were retrieved from the NCBI Reference Sequence Database (RefSeq). These sequences represent the protein coding region of the znf365 cDNA ORF which is encoded by the open reading frame (ORF) sequence.
